That had not held true, prior to the First Globe War, when the majority of domestic vehicle makers automatically restored their supplier franchise business at the end of the fiscal year. Automatic renewal paid for a certain degree of business safety especially for reduced quantity representatives. Nonetheless, franchise revival warranties like that had actually just about vanished by 1925 as automobile makers routinely terminated their least successful electrical outlets.


Such unsympathetic treatments only softened after the 2nd World War when some residential automakers started to expand the length of franchise agreements from one to 5 years. Carmakers might have still scheduled the right to end agreements at will; nevertheless, numerous franchise contracts, starting in the 1950s, consisted of a brand-new provision aimed directly at one more similarly irritating trouble specifically guarding dealership succession.

Automobile car dealerships provide a series of services connected to the trading of cars and trucks. Among their major functions is to function as middlemans (or middlemen) between car manufacturers and consumers, buying lorries directly from the manufacturer and after that selling them to customers at a markup. Additionally, they often supply funding alternatives for purchasers and will help with the trade-in or sale of a customer's old automobile.
